Synopsis

Matsumoto Sakae is the owner of a small restaurant located in the back alleys in downtown Osaka, that sells cheap and delicious home-cooked meals. He is friendly to everyone, young and old, man and woman alike. His cozy shop is always teeming with customers. One day, Soga Hisashi, a divorced office worker who transferred from Tokyo to Osaka, visits the restaurant. From that point, Sakae can’t keep his eyes off him and unbeknownst to Soga, sees him as more than just a regular customer.
